Important Safety Information

Read all safety information below before using your device:

•  Use of unauthorized cables, power adapters, or batteries can cause fire, 

explosion, or pose other risks.

•  Use only authorized accessories which are compatible with your device.

•  This device’s operating temperature range is 0°C to 40°C. Using this 

device in an environment outside of this temperature range may damage 

the device. 

•  If your device is provided with a built-in battery, to avoid damaging the 

battery or the device, do not attempt to replace the battery yourself.

•  Charge this device only with the included or authorized cable and power 

adapter. Using other adapters may cause fire, electric shock, and damage 

the device and the adapter.

•  After charging is complete, disconnect the adapter from both the device 

and the power outlet. Do not charge the device for more than 12 hours.

•  The battery must be recycled or disposed of separately from household 

waste. Mishandling the battery may cause fire or explosion. Dispose of 

or recycle the device, its battery, and accessories according to your local 

regulations.

•  Do not disassemble, hit, crush, or burn the battery. If the battery appears 

deformed or damaged, stop using it immediately.

•  User shall not remove or alter the battery. Removal or repair of the battery 

shall only be done by an authorized repair center of the manufacturer.

•  Keep your device dry.

•  Do not try to repair the device yourself. If any part of the device does not 

work properly, contact Mi customer support or bring your device to an 

authorized repair center.

•  Connect other devices according to their instruction manuals. Do not 

connect incompatible devices to this device.

•  For AC/DC adapters, the socket-outlet shall be installed near the 

equipment and shall be easily accessible.

Safety Precautions

•  Observe all applicable laws and rules restricting use of mobile phones in 

specific situations and environments.

•  Do not use your phone at petrol stations or in any explosive atmosphere or 

potentially explosive environment, including fueling areas, below decks on 

boats, fuel or chemical transfer or storage facilities, or areas where the air 

may contain chemicals or particles such as grain, dust, or metal powders. 

Obey all posted signs to turn off wireless devices such as your phone or 

other radio equipment. Turn off your mobile phone or wireless device 

when in a blasting area or in areas requiring “two-way radios” or “electronic 

devices” to be turned off to prevent potential hazards.

•  Do not use your phone in hospital operating rooms, emergency rooms, 

or intensive care units. Always comply with all rules and regulations 

of hospitals and health centers. If you have a medical device, please 

consult your doctor and the device manufacturer to determine whether 

your phone may interfere with the device’s operation. To avoid potential 

interference with a pacemaker, always maintain a minimum distance of
